What is Tuckpointing?
Tuckpointing refers to the process of extracting deteriorated mortar from the spaces between bricks and filling them with fresh mortar. This procedure not only restore the structural soundness of brickwork, but it also revitalizes its visual appeal by creating clean, distinct lines that mimic the original appearance of the building. Tuckpointing is particularly significant in historic buildings where old mortar exhibits signs of wear such as fissures or crumbling due to weather exposure, shifting foundations, or general wear and tear. A qualified tuckpointing contractor will expertly blend the new mortar with the existing brickwork, ensuring a seamless fix that blends with the original brickwork.

Why is Tuckpointing Important?
There are various reasons why tuckpointing is a critical maintenance activity for any brick structure. To begin with, it protects against water penetration. Mortar joints that deteriorate over time can allow moisture enter the brickwork, causing issues like mold growth, wood rot, and even structural damage. Tuckpointing fills these gaps, safeguarding your property from water and extending the life of the brickwork.

Moreover, tuckpointing enhances the general look of your building. Deteriorating and crumbling mortar can diminish the most beautiful brickwork appear unsightly and neglected. Hiring a certified tuckpointing expert allows you to restore your building's exterior, boosting its visual charm and possibly increasing its market value.

The Tuckpointing Process
The tuckpointing process involves several carefully planned steps to guarantee that the mortar joints are repaired properly and the structure is secure. First, the compromised mortar is carefully removed with specific tools to prevent harming the surrounding bricks. Then, new mortar is inserted, matched in color and texture to the original brickwork for a uniform appearance. Finally, a final layer, known as the "tuck," is added to achieve the desired sharp, contrasting lines that characterize quality tuckpointing.

It's crucial to hire an experienced tuckpointing contractor for this kind of work, as improper techniques can lead to further damage, misaligned joints, and potentially more expensive later repairs. How can you tell if your brickwork requires tuckpointing? There are multiple indicators to look for. Pay attention to fractures in the mortar joints, loose or missing bricks, and color changes in the mortar. If you notice any of these issues, it’s time to consult a reliable tuckpointing contractor. Ignoring these signs can escalate greater long-term problems that could require major and expensive repairs.

Another frequent sign is evident water staining or traces of moisture inside your property. If mold spots or water stains appear on your interior walls, it could suggest that the exterior mortar has deteriorated, allowing water to invade your structure.
